Output 251ce8ec22945912608ed4aa23db0318adb64870dbdbada87e903abd33c2e31e:16

value
18889309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f404ea8e78c03780cca44b8f9a073b414f8b685 OP_EQUAL
address
MAkQDXM4BYfVWngnuHXe6mscnDHWVrPk7q
transaction
251ce8ec22945912608ed4aa23db0318adb64870dbdbada87e903abd33c2e31e
spent
true